Alessandro TASSONI (1565 - 1636) La Secchia Rapita - Poema eroicomico (Italian language) Preceded by The life of Alessandro Tassoni by Lodovico Antonio Muratori Illustrated with 12 out-of-text figures engraved by Duclos, Le Roy, Née, Pasquier, Rousseau and Simonet after Gravelot Paris, Lorenzo Prault and Pietro Durand, 1766 Two volumes in-8 Bound in full tortoiseshell calf, spine gilt, title and tomaison gilt Slight foxing, some soiling, some wear to the binding and scratches La Secchia Rapita or the kidnapped bucket was first published in Modena in 1622, it is a parody of epic poetry, telling of a battle between Modena and Bologna in the Middle Ages. The title of the work refers to the fact that the only booty was a wooden bucket.
